Also appearing with Jamie will be two-time Grammy award winning jazz trumpeter Scotty Barnhart. Scotty is an internationally acclaimed Jazz trumpeter, composer, arranger, educator, and author now, in his seventeenth year as a featured soloist with the legendary Count Basie Orchestra.

Outstanding drummer Greg Errico will be performing as well. As a founding member of the influential R&B group Sly & the Family Stone, Errico’s innovative use of the hi hat and bass drum helped bring about fusion of jazz and rock. In 1993 Greg was inducted into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ame and in 2001 received the R&B Foundation “Pioneer Award”.
